Two subspecies exist: the Atlantic, Odobenus rosmarus rosmarus, and the Pacific, Odobenus rosmarus divergens. The Pacific walrus is slightly larger, the male weighing up to 4000 lb (1.8 t). The walrus is a member of order Carnivora and is the only species in the family Odobenidae. The compound odobenus comes from odous (Greek for "tooth") and baino (Greek for "walk"), based on observations of walruses using their tusks to pull themselves out of the water. Rosmarus originates in the Swedish word for walrus. Divergens'' in Latin means "turning apart", referring to the tusks. Source: [wikipedia: walrus]
